[mlpack-svn] r10725 - mlpack/conf/packages/mlpack/trunk/debian
fastlab-svn at coffeetalk-1.cc.gatech.edu
fastlab-svn at coffeetalk-1.cc.gatech.edu
Mon Dec 12 13:21:32 EST 2011
Author: speet3
Date: 2011-12-12 13:21:32 -0500 (Mon, 12 Dec 2011)
New Revision: 10725
Modified:
mlpack/conf/packages/mlpack/trunk/debian/build-from-svn.sh
Log:
better build script, gets svn version from package rev checked out, then builds that co of mlpack; still uses non-escaped charachters in sed replacement, but for now it seems to work
Modified: mlpack/conf/packages/mlpack/trunk/debian/build-from-svn.sh
===================================================================
--- mlpack/conf/packages/mlpack/trunk/debian/build-from-svn.sh 2011-12-12 17:41:01 UTC (rev 10724)
+++ mlpack/conf/packages/mlpack/trunk/debian/build-from-svn.sh 2011-12-12 18:21:32 UTC (rev 10725)
@@ -1,6 +1,6 @@
#!/bin/bash
-VER=$(dpkg-parsechangelog | sed -rne 's,^Version: ([^-]+).*,\1,p')
+VER=$(dpkg-parsechangelog | sed -rne 's,^Version: (.+).*,\1,p')
SVN_VER=$(svn info | sed -rne 's,^Revision: ([^-]+).*,\+~svn\1,p')
DEB_VER=$VER$SVN_VER
@@ -8,6 +8,8 @@
echo "[ $0 ] Subversion Rev: "$SVN_VER
echo "[ $0 ] Package Version: "$DEB_VER
+sed -i "s,$VER,$DEB_VER," debian/changelog
+
./debian/rules get-orig-source
mv *.tar.gz ../tarballs/
-echo svn-buildpackage --svn-builder "debuild -us -uc" --svn-reuse --svn-non-interactive
+svn-buildpackage --svn-lintian --svn-non-interactive --svn-ingnore-new
More information about the mlpack-svn
mailing list